APRIL 25 2026
BEYOND THE DIAGNOSIS
Beyond the Diagnosis: Empowering ALS Families & Community Resource Day is an all-day event dedicated to providing education, support, and resources for individuals and families affected by ALS in New Mexico. Held in a spacious conference center, the symposium features a series of interactive workshops, informative panel discussions, and engaging presentations led by healthcare professionals, experts, and community leaders.
